I would say the following are firmly "Saban" guys

- Will Muschamp
- Jim McElwain
- Kirby Smart
- Derek Dooley

All 4 of those guys either coached with him for most of their careers or were elevated to the level where they could get a big job by coaching with him for multiple years. They also all attempted/will attempt to implement some level of his management style to their programs.

Still not as impressive as the Hayden Fry coaching tree

Off the top of my head -

Bill Snyder
Barry Alvarez
Every Stoops brother
Bert Bielema
Kirk Ferentz
Dan McCarney
Jim Leavitt

Even Urban Meyer and all his guys could be considered a smaller branch off the Hayden Fry tree
